Best answer: How do vegans use apple cider vinegar for baking?

6. Apple cider vinegar. The acid in cider vinegar helps activate baking soda in vegan cake recipes and helps raise light sponges whilst adding a slight tang in flavour. You could also use white vinegar but I find the tangy tinge from the cider vinegar adds depth of flavour especially to vanilla bakes and pancakes.

What does apple cider vinegar do in vegan baking?

In vegan baking applications, vinegar is often used for it’s leavening and flavor enhancing properties. Adding a 1 ½ teaspoons of apple cider vinegar to 1 cup of soy milk and letting it sit for about 10 minutes allows the soy milk to curdle. This can enhance dairy-like flavors.

Can we use apple cider vinegar for baking?

It can make cake rise.

For the same reason it works in pancakes, apple cider vinegar can aerate all kinds of baked goods. In cake, for instance, it works along with the baking powder to add some fluff.

What is a substitute for eggs vegan?

To replace one egg, substitute one-fourth cup (about 60 grams) of puréed, silken tofu. Silken tofu is relatively flavorless, but it can make baked goods dense and heavy, so it’s best used in brownies, cookies, quick breads and cakes.

Is honey vegan?

Vegans try to avoid or minimize all forms of animal exploitation, including that of bees. As a result, most vegans exclude honey from their diets. Some vegans also avoid honey to take a stand against beekeeping practices that can harm bee health.

Is Mustard vegan?

Generally, the answer here is yes, mustard is vegan. The ingredients list in most types of mustard is limited to mustard seeds, vinegar, salt, sometimes sugar and other spices.

Should I drink ACV everyday?

While drinking apple cider vinegar is associated with health benefits, consuming large amounts (8 ounces or 237 ml) every day for many years can be dangerous and has been linked to low blood potassium levels and osteoporosis ( 20 ).
